Scouting the 2019 Draft: Maurice Hampton

Maurice Hampton, OF, HS.  DOB:  8/1/2001.  B-R, T-R.  6'0", 195 lbs.

Maurice Hampton is a 5 tool player out of Memphis, TN.  He's another 2-way player who plays cornerback which gives you some idea of his speed.  He is committed to LSU where he could continue playing both sports.  By the Perfect Game numbers, he runs a 6.44 60 yd dash and shows 91 MPH velocity on OF throws with a 96 MPH exit velocity off the bat which is enough to produce a lot of dingers.  On video, he's got a strong, muscular build and has a quick, fluid swing that generates power at the point of contact.  Despite being one of the youngest draft prospects, there is not much projection in the body, but who needs projection when you're already a stud?  MLB Pipeline has him ranked #27  while Fangraphs has him at #20.
